Kevin Costner References Ex Christine Baumgartner’s Alleged “Boyfriend” in Divorce Battle
View
Date:2025-04-12 07:52:54
Kevin Costner thinks there's a hidden figure in his ex's life.
The Yellowstone star accused his estranged wife Christine Baumgartner of having a boyfriend in court documents filed ahead of their divorce hearing last week, where a judge reportedly ruled the actor must pay her $63,209 per month in child support. She has denied the allegation about her love life.
Kevin, 68, said Christine's alleged boyfriend gave her money, which he argued was evidence that she doesn't need as much financial support from him.
"Christine's 'need' for another contribution to her fees and costs is disingenuous," Kevin's team wrote in his evidentiary hearing brief filed Aug. 30 and obtained by E! News. "She has been the sole cause of the majority of her fees to date."
After stating Christine's brother gave her $80,000 for a housing deposit and first month's rent, Kevin continued, "She also testified that her current boyfriend recently gave her $20,000 in cash, and that she, in turn, gave her parents $10,000."
He added, "Christine's claims that she cannot afford to contribute to her own fees and costs are simply not credible."
Kevin ultimately accused his ex of lying about her finances.
"Christine's attack is a smoke screen to deflect attention from her lack of candor regarding her own financial situation," his legal team said in supplemental evidentiary hearing brief Aug. 30, obtained by E! News. "Christine was forced to admit at her deposition that her brother recently gave her $80,000 and her boyfriend recently gave her $20,000."
When Christine took the stand on Aug. 31, she admitted that the couple's mutual friend Josh Connor gave her $20,000, according to TMZ.
However, Christine denied that she was dating Josh, who was photographed with her during a Hawaii vacation in July, two months after she and Kevin announced their breakup.
"It is with great sadness that circumstances beyond his control have transpired which have resulted in Mr. Costner having to participate in a dissolution of marriage action," the actor's spokesperson said in a May 2 statement. "We ask that his, Christine's and their children's privacy be respected as they navigate this difficult time."
The pair—who were married for 18 years—share kids Cayden, 16, Hayes, 14, and Grace, 13.
